## Limits and Quotas — Fairgate Pricing Experiment

The Fairgate dynamic ticket-pricing experiment is capped to protect both revenue and customer trust. Price adjustments are bounded per event, per session, and per rolling 24-hour window; exceeding any cap freezes the variant and alerts the Lanswick on-call rotation. Reviewers should verify that every mutation path checks these caps before write, not after. The enforced limits are defined by the following constants:

tuning table, yahap-hahip:
BUDGETS = {
    "praiel": 88,
    "quenox": 61,
    "nordor": 332,
    "gorix": 835,
    "ruswyn": 186,
}

The antique longcase clock bound for Calloway Horology repairs was not collected during yesterday's 10:00 window; driver from Pellstone Transit never arrived. Clock remains crated in bay 2, climate-controlled, untouched. Rescheduled pick-up: tomorrow 09:30. Receiving staff: keep the crate upright, do not tilt, confirm the movement is still immobilized per the packing sheet from Eamon Tarrow. Log the new collection time and obtain the driver's signature. The replacement courier will present the authorization phrase shown below.

handover note for tawep-kahof: the tammir silwyn courier leaves the druox ralael kelys drumir sormir olidor julmir sorael ledger at gate 4573 under passcode 562512

The Fennelcore component library follows semver, but with a twist: minor bumps can add design tokens, so snapshot tests may churn even on "safe" upgrades. Support folks can check which version an app is running via the `/meta/version` endpoint—handy when a customer reports a styling glitch. Compare that against the latest stable in the Fennelcore registry before escalating. Registry queries are authenticated, so include the bearer token shown below with every request.

login token, yajeg-fawif: eyJhbGciOiJIUzI1NiIsInR5cCI6IkpXVCJ9.eyJzdWIiOiIEdPQYnZXaZIn0.HSRTnYZBx0Qc